The death of the former Egyptian Minister of Information, Safwat Al-Sharif

Egyptian media have confirmed the death of Safwat Al-Sharif, the former head of the Egyptian Shura Council and Secretary-General of the National Party, which was dissolved during the January 2011 events.

Al-Sharif was born on December 19, 1933, and has a Bachelor of Military Sciences. He is an Egyptian politician and one of the General Intelligence officers in the 1960s.

Al-Sharif was a founding member of the National Party in 1966, and he held a number of positions within the party, most notably the Secretary-General for nearly 10 years, and held the position of Minister of Information, Chairman of the Shura Council, as well as presiding over the General Information Authority.

Al-Sharif was imprisoned after the late Egyptian President Mohamed Hosni Mubarak stepped down in 2011 in a corruption case.
